I don't pay much attention to the colors in WSJT-X other than the dark purple for new DXCC. The old system of colors worked fine for me. I rely on JTAlert to alert me to my needs because I run two radios and multiple instances of WSJT-X. When running two radios and multiple instances of WSJT-X, wsjt_log.adi is not always updated for all instances since they are not sync'd automatically. So the color codes are not always correct. To update all the instances of wsjt_log.adi, occasionally I filter my DXKeeper log to show all FT8 contacts, then export that and name it wsjt_log.adi. I then replace the existing wsjt_log.adi files for all instances of WSJT-X. That works great but I don't do it that often.
